How Does the Divorce Process Work?

A divorce case begins with a petition filed on local forms. However, Washington courts require a 90-day waiting period before an official divorce order may be finalized. The process often includes:

  • Temporary orders to steady parenting time, support, and household bills while the case is pending
  • Disclosures to exchange pay records, tax documents, and bank summaries in an organized format
  • Mediation or direct negotiation to narrow disputes and, if needed, support a focused presentation at a hearing

What to Know About Parenting Plans and Child Support

Parenting plans define decision-making responsibilities and the residential schedule, with Washington laws specifying criteria for permanent plans and, in some instances, permitting restrictions. Under Washington Revised Code § 26.19.025, courts use the state child support schedule, referencing the economic table and standards, with possible adjustments for documented reasons. 

Parenting plans are proposed early so adjustments can be made if new information arises and ensure the best interests of your children are met. Both spouses submit proposed plans, address safety limits, and aim for consistent terms for any parenting plan or modification. Ensuring Fair Property Division and Financial Orders

Washington is a community property state where courts divide property in a just and equitable manner with considerations regarding the nature and extent of assets, the duration of the marriage, and each spouse’s economic circumstances.
